摘要
The results of investigation of the MgB 2 inter-metallic compound with the use of boron ions implantation and plasma pulse treatment are presented.The samples were characterized by: four-probe electric conductivity measurements, magnetically modulated microwave absorption, and magnetic measurements.For hydrogen and argon pulsed plasma treatment the samples with T c ranging from 10 K to 32 K were obtained.The superconducting phase does not form a continuous layer since the resistivity does not fall down to zero.Apparently, separate islands of superconducting phase are connected through metallic Mg paths.All samples are still below the percolation threshold.
